A young girl was taken to hospital in a serious condition after being stabbed during a family harm incident in Roslyn, the Otago Daily Times understands.
A scene guard was in place this morning at the intersection of Highgate and Hereford St.
A St John spokeswoman said it was calledto the address at 2.49am yesterday and one patient was taken to Dunedin Hospital in a serious condition.
The ODT understands the victim was a young girl.
Police tape could be seen at the back of a residential address where an officer was wearing blue forensic overalls and appeared to be using electronic equipment to map the area.
Yesterday about 3pm, a police photographer was taking pictures of the playground on Falcon St and also appeared to be photographing a drain across the road.
At about 5.45pm there was a police trailer at the scene and the focus of investigators seemed to be on the backyard of the house.
A police spokesman said a scene examination was happening in relation to a family harm incident.
